D-day & the battle for normandy an 80th anniversary guided tour may 9th-may 16th, 2024.

On June 6, 1944, the picturesque coast of Normandy became the scene of the largest and most complex military operation in world history. On that day alone over 130,000 Allied soldiers landed on the coast of France, while another 24,000 entered the battle by glider and parachute. Over the next eleven weeks, fierce combat raged across a once-bucolic landscape. By the end of the battle in August, the Allies had won a key success that would put them on the road to eventual victory over Nazi Germany. Today, Normandy is again a peaceful and beautiful region, where the echoes of the past reach out to us at every turn. THE DAY OF INFAMY

December 7, 1941.

On that fateful Sunday morning, Japanese aircraft launched a surprise air raid attack on Pearl Harbor, causing extensive damage to the U.S. Pacific Fleet. The attack resulted in the sinking of eight U.S. Navy vessels including three battleships, damage to an additional six battleships plus many other ships, the loss of nearly 100 aircraft, and the deaths of over 2,400 American military personnel and civilians.

PARKING Pearl Harbor National Memorial charges a $7/day parking fee to all those arriving in personal or rented vehicles. The parking fee can be paid through a virtual pay system through visitors’ mobile device or through an onsite kiosk located within the Pearl Harbor Visitor Center complex.

SHUTTLE TO THE MUSEUM Pearl Harbor Aviation Museum and Battleship Missouri Memorial are both located on Ford Island, an active military base, and are only accessible to the general public via the shuttle buses which depart from the Visitor Center every 15 minutes. The last shuttle back to the Visitor Center leaves at 5:00 p.m. from Pearl Harbor Aviation Museum.

PEARL HARBOR VISITOR CENTER All guests without military base access should park at the Pearl Harbor Visitor Center and enter the main gates. From there, follow the signs to the Free Shuttle that will take you to Pearl Harbor Aviation Museum.

USS ARIZONA MEMORIAL Tours run daily from 8:00 a.m. – 3:30 p.m. Passport tickets do not include the tour of the USS Arizona Memorial.

Tour Gettysburg Battlefield in One Day

This image depicts a landscape shot of a Gettysburg battlefield.

If you have one day for this trip, spend it exploring the iconic Gettysburg National Military Park, site of one of the most important battles of the Civil War and one of the greatest speeches of all time. Gettysburg offers a great opportunity to explore the Civil War from the micro to the macro level.

Total Stops: 1

Total Time: 4-6 Hours (7-8 if you love to hike)

Total Distance: 2-mile radius

Before You Go:

  • Print or Download this Tour Map
  • Watch the Gettysburg Animated Map
  • View the Gettysburg 360° Virtual Tour
  • Download the Gettysburg Battle App

Stop #1: Gettysburg National Military Park

Time: 4-6 Hours

Details: https://www.nps.gov/gett/index.htm

What To Do:

  • Find out what Ranger Programs are scheduled for that day.
  • View the film, A New Birth of Freedom , and see the Cyclorama. A ticket for the film includes the Cyclorama, after the film, you will go immediately into the Cyclorama.
  • Tour the museum, which will give you a history of the war as a whole, not just the Battle of Gettysburg.
  • Stop by the gift shop and bookstore.
  • Follow the NPS Auto Tour Route and get out and explore each stop.
  • Purchase a touring CD from the bookstore.
  • Use the Civil War Trust’s free Gettysburg Battle App on your smartphone or iPad.
  • Hire a Licensed Battlefield Guide to accompany you.

Don’t Miss:

  • Little Round Top – Location of the Union left flank, famously held by the 20 th Maine and Col. Joshua Lawrence Chamberlain.
  • Devil’s Den – Site of vicious fighting just below Little Round Top.
  • The High Water Mark – The point of the Cemetery Ridge where the Confederacy reached the Union center after Pickett’s Charge, on the third and final day of the battle.
  • Soldier’s National Cemetery – The resting place for more than 3,500 Union Troops killed in the battle.

If you have time:

  • Visit the David Wills House, where Lincoln stayed the night before he gave the Gettysburg Address. The house has been recently renovated into a wonderful museum.
  • Take a battlefield hike on one of Gettysburg’s trails. See your NPS touring map for locations Hike the Fish Hook (the right flank defensive position of the Union army for a rigorous walk.
  • Do what strikes your fancy. Gettysburg is a battlefield on which you could spend hundreds of hours and never do the same thing twice. Explore what interests you!
